The Ultimate Guide to Recycling at Home

Embarking on your recycling journey can be rewarding for the environment. To achieve success, it's essential to learn the nuances of proper recycling practices {at home|. This comprehensive guide delivers valuable tips and insights to help you become a recycling pro.

  • Learn about your local recycling guidelines. What gets collected varies depending on your municipality.
  • Wash your recyclables thoroughly to prevent contamination.
  • Crush cardboard boxes and other bulky items to save space in your bin.
  • Organize different types of materials, such as paper, plastic, glass, and metal.
  • Avoid putting non-recyclable items in your recycling bin.

Keep in mind that recycling is a continuous effort. By following these guidelines, you can contribute to a healthier planet and reduce your environmental impact.

Selecting the Correct Dumpster Size for Your Project

Tackling a home renovation or decluttering your attic? A dumpster can be a huge help in getting rid of the waste. But choosing the proper size is essential for a smooth and efficient project. A dumpster that's too small will leave you fighting to fit everything, while one that's too large can be a waste of money.

  • Evaluate the scope of your task.
  • Figure out the quantity of junk you'll be generating.
  • Explore different dumpster sizes and their capacities.

Don't hesitate to consult a dumpster rental service for recommendations. They can help you select the best size for your requirements.

Enhance Your Trash Disposal Routine

Keeping your dwelling tidy often involves a daily routine that includes taking out the trash. While it may seem like a mundane task, there are several ways to make this process more efficient and smooth. Start by creating a consistent schedule for collecting your waste, perhaps designating specific days for different types of trash. This will help you prevent overflowing bins and unpleasant odors. To maximize efficiency, consider using separate containers for recyclables and compostable items, reducing the overall volume that needs to be disposed of regularly.

  • Put into practice a system of labeling your trash cans to clearly separate various waste types.
  • Explore using reusable grocery bags for carrying purchases home, reducing single-use plastic bag waste.
  • Lower your overall consumption by opt for products with minimal packaging and reusing items whenever possible.

By incorporating these methods, you can revamp your trash disposal routine from a tedious chore into a manageable and environmentally responsible practice.
